Pre-ride Safety Checklist for a 2011 Yamaha WR250X (SUPERMOTO)

Before hitting the road on your 2011 Yamaha WR250X, it's crucial to perform a thorough pre-ride safety check. This ensures not only your safety but also the longevity of your bike. The WR250X is a versatile supermoto known for its agility and performance, but like any machine, it requires regular maintenance and checks.

1. Tires & Wheels

Inspect the tires for any signs of wear or damage. Ensure they are inflated to the recommended pressure. Check the wheels for any cracks or dents that could affect performance.

2. Brakes

Test the front and rear brakes to ensure they are functioning correctly. Check the brake pads for wear and replace them if necessary. Ensure the brake fluid is at the correct level and free from contamination.

3. Chain & Sprockets

Examine the chain for proper tension and lubrication. Check the sprockets for wear and replace them if the teeth are worn or damaged. A well-maintained chain and sprockets ensure smooth power delivery.

4. Lights & Electrical

Verify that all lights, including the headlight, taillight, and indicators, are working correctly. Check the battery connections and ensure the electrical system is functioning properly.

5. Fluids

Check the levels of engine oil, coolant, and brake fluid. Ensure there are no leaks and that all fluids are topped up to the recommended levels. Regular fluid checks help maintain engine performance and prevent overheating.

6. Suspension

Inspect the front forks and rear shock for any signs of leaks or damage. Ensure the suspension settings are adjusted to your preference for optimal handling and comfort.

7. Controls & Cables

Test the throttle, clutch, and brake levers for smooth operation. Check all cables for fraying or damage and ensure they are properly lubricated.

8. Frame & Bodywork

Examine the frame for any cracks or damage. Check the bodywork for loose or missing fasteners. A secure frame and bodywork are essential for safe riding.

By following this pre-ride safety checklist, you can ensure that your 2011 Yamaha WR250X is in top condition for every ride. Regular maintenance and checks not only enhance your safety but also extend the life of your bike, allowing you to enjoy the thrill of riding your supermoto to the fullest.
